Common Meanings of Dream About Ocean

Dreams about the ocean can have multiple meanings depending on the context and the details of the dream. Below are some common interpretations of dreaming about the ocean:

1. Symbol of Emotions and Unconscious Mind

The ocean is often associated with the unconscious mind and the vast range of emotions that lie beneath the surface. Dreams about the ocean can indicate that you are exploring your own emotions and desires, or that you are trying to access your subconscious mind.

The ocean can also represent your own internal world, with its hidden depths and uncharted territories. In this context, the dream may be urging you to delve deeper into your own psyche to better understand yourself.

2. Symbol of Change and Transition

The ocean is a powerful force of nature that can symbolize change and transition in your waking life. Dreams about the ocean may indicate that you are experiencing a major shift or transformation, either personally or professionally.

The dream may suggest that you need to be adaptable and flexible to navigate the changes that are coming your way.

3. Symbol of the Unknown and the Mysterious

The ocean is often associated with the unknown and the mysterious, as there is still much that we do not know about the depths of the sea.

Dreams about the ocean may indicate that you are exploring uncharted territory in your waking life, or that you are encountering situations that are unfamiliar or unpredictable. The dream may be urging you to embrace the unknown and to trust in your ability to navigate unfamiliar waters.

4. Symbol of the Subconscious Mind

The ocean can also represent the vast expanse of the subconscious mind. Dreams about the ocean may suggest that you are exploring your own inner world and the hidden depths of your psyche.

The dream may be urging you to pay attention to your intuition and to trust your inner guidance, as there may be important messages or insights that you are not yet aware of.

5. Symbol of Danger and Uncertainty

While the ocean can be a symbol of beauty and tranquility, it can also be a source of danger and uncertainty. Dreams about the ocean may indicate that you are facing a challenging situation or that you are feeling overwhelmed by the forces around you.

The dream may be warning you to be cautious and to take steps to protect yourself from harm. It may also be urging you to confront your fears and find the strength to navigate difficult circumstances.

Common Scenarios in Dreams About Ocean

1. Dream About Calm Ocean

If you dream about a calm ocean, it may indicate a sense of inner peace and tranquility. This dream may suggest that you are in a state of emotional balance and harmony in your waking life. You may feel a sense of calm and serenity in your relationships, work, or personal life.

2. Dream About a Turbulent Ocean

A dream about a turbulent or stormy ocean may suggest that you are going through a difficult and uncertain time in your life.

This dream may reflect your feelings of confusion, anxiety, or fear about the future. You may feel overwhelmed by the challenges or obstacles that you are facing.

3. Dream About Swimming in Ocean

If you dream about swimming in the ocean, it may represent your ability to navigate through your emotions and subconscious mind. You may be exploring your inner self and gaining a deeper understanding of your thoughts, feelings, and desires.

Alternatively, this dream may also indicate that you are in control of your life and confidently moving forward toward your goals.

4. Dream About Drowning in Ocean

A dream about drowning in the ocean may symbolize feelings of being overwhelmed, trapped, or powerless in your waking life.

You may feel like you are unable to cope with a particular situation or unable to express yourself. This dream may also reflect your fear of losing control or not being able to handle your emotions.

5. Dream About Tsunami

A dream about a tsunami may represent a sudden and overwhelming change in your life. This dream may suggest that you are experiencing a major upheaval or transformation that is disrupting your sense of stability and security. You may feel like you are being swept away by powerful forces beyond your control.

6. Dream About Walking on Ocean

If you dream about walking on the ocean, it may indicate that you are able to overcome obstacles and challenges in your waking life with ease and confidence. You may be in a position of authority or have a strong sense of self-belief that enables you to navigate through difficult situations.

Alternatively, this dream may also represent your desire to be in control and have power over your life.

7. Dream About Ocean Creatures

A dream about ocean creatures such as whales, dolphins, or sharks may represent your subconscious mind or hidden emotions. You may be exploring the depths of your psyche and discovering new aspects of yourself.

Alternatively, this dream may also indicate that you are feeling threatened by someone or something in your waking life.

8. Dreaming of Sea Waves

Dreaming of sea waves may indicate the ebb and flow of emotions in your waking life. If the waves are calm, this may signify emotional stability and tranquility.

If the waves are turbulent, this may suggest that you are experiencing inner turmoil or a difficult time in your life.

9. Dream of the Ocean Rising

A dream of the ocean rising may represent a sense of impending danger or a warning of potential upheaval in your life. This dream may suggest that you need to be prepared for unexpected changes or challenges that may arise in the future.

10. Blue Ocean Dream Meaning

A blue ocean dream may represent clarity and calmness in your waking life. This dream may suggest that you have a clear perspective on a situation or a sense of inner peace and contentment.

11. Dream of Overflowing Ocean

A dream of an overflowing ocean may signify overwhelming emotions or a feeling of being overwhelmed in your waking life. This dream may suggest that you need to find ways to manage stress or take a step back to reassess your priorities.

12. Dream about the Ocean at Night

Dreaming about the ocean at night may represent a sense of mystery or the unknown in your life. This dream may suggest that you are exploring your subconscious mind or facing fears and anxieties that are lurking beneath the surface.

13. Dream about Falling into the Ocean

A dream about falling into the ocean may represent a fear of losing control or being overwhelmed by your emotions. This dream may suggest that you need to find ways to manage stress or to take a step back to reassess your priorities.
